Important notes for the replacement of the cable from GP2000/77R/70 series to GP3000 series *Be sure to read here.
When replacing the hardware from GP2000/77R/70 series to GP3000 series, there are important notes shown below.
Communication settings
-Initial settings between GP-PRO/PB3 and GP-Pro EX are different as below.

Warning messages of [Project Conveter]
-When the project file of GP-PRO/PB3 will be converted by [Project converter], these messages will appear in following cases.
Warning Message
Description
Baudrate which cannot communicate is chosen. It is changed into 9600bps which is a default value.
In case the Baudrate of the project file created on GP-Pro/PB3 is set 187500bps, it is changed to 9600bps.
Unsupported device address is defined. Device address will appear as -Undefined-.This message appears when the device address out of the range supported by GP-Pro EX is specified. For example, it appears if the address, XFFF which does not exist in the PLC is set. Please specify the supported device address.
